Overview
Taiwan (ranked #12 globally) holds a stronger overall military position than Philippines (#47) on the Global Military Index. Philippines fields 157,000 active troops vs 169,000 for Taiwan, backed by 1,657,000 reserves and 13,000 paramilitary. Taiwan's $18B defense budget is 2.3:1 that of Philippines ($7.8B).
In the air, Philippines operates 246 aircraft including 11 combat jets, while Taiwan fields 686 with 319 fighters.
At sea, Philippines's 117-ship navy outnumbers Taiwan's 97 vessels, including 0 and 4 submarines respectively. On the ground, Philippines deploys 10 main battle tanks vs 888 for Taiwan.
Neither Philippines nor Taiwan possesses nuclear weapons.
